(2S,3S,9S)-2,6,10,10-tetramethyltricyclo[7.2.1.01,6]dodecane-2,3-diol

Details

Top
Internal ID e1150d8c-088f-4483-a648-d167866e010f
Taxonomy Organic oxygen compounds > Organooxygen compounds > Alcohols and polyols > Tertiary alcohols
IUPAC Name (2S,3S,9S)-2,6,10,10-tetramethyltricyclo[7.2.1.01,6]dodecane-2,3-diol
SMILES (Canonical) CC1(CC23CC1CCC2(CCC(C3(C)O)O)C)C
SMILES (Isomeric) C[C@]1([C@H](CCC2(C13C[C@H](CC2)C(C3)(C)C)C)O)O
InChI InChI=1S/C16H28O2/c1-13(2)10-16-9-11(13)5-7-14(16,3)8-6-12(17)15(16,4)18/h11-12,17-18H,5-10H2,1-4H3/t11-,12-,14?,15+,16?/m0/s1
InChI Key CQQWRHPPLMCGOK-POIRJBCUSA-N
Popularity 0 references in papers

Physical and Chemical Properties

Top
Molecular Formula C16H28O2
Molecular Weight 252.39 g/mol
Exact Mass 252.208930132 g/mol
Topological Polar Surface Area (TPSA) 40.50 Ų
XlogP 3.20
Atomic LogP (AlogP) 3.11
H-Bond Acceptor 2
H-Bond Donor 2
Rotatable Bonds 0
